[Contrib: Evaluation System] Evaluations Preview Changes -- process for merging to trunk?

Aaron Zeckoski azeckoski at unicon.net
Mon Nov 29 07:30:41 PST 2010


That pretty much sounds like the process we have discussed before so
this approach seems fine to me.
-AZ


On Mon, Nov 29, 2010 at 9:02 AM, Beth Kirschner <bkirschn at umich.edu> wrote:
> Hi all,
>
>   As many of you know, Michigan has a set of enhancements to the Evaluations tool that we would like to contribute back to the Sakai community. As a relative newbie to the Evaluations group, I'm a bit unclear on what the process is for merging enhancements to trunk. There seems to be a fair amount of similarity between this group and the OSP group (broad base of institutions with broad range of evaluation use cases), so I wonder if we should leverage their general process if one doesn't already exist?
>
>   Generally, that process involves:
>        1) Discuss enhancement with community (i.e. is this a reasonable addition? does this meet multiple institutions' needs? should this be an optional feature?). JIRA should include enough information to describe change, including mockups if appropriate.
>        2) Minor enhancements can be made directly to trunk, while moderate or significant changes should first be developed in a branch. This is a subjective assessment that should be determined as part of the discussion in step #1.
>        3) If development was done in a branch, the community will be notified when the change is complete and ready for review. After a period of review (with any changes/bugs either logged in JIRA or resolved as part of the original JIRA), the changes can be merged to trunk.
>
>   Michigan would like to try out this process with http://jira.sakaiproject.org/browse/EVALSYS-792, which has been discussed at least in JIRA (possibly on the list as well). There seems to be interest beyond Michigan on this change, but we'll still make this an "optional" new feature, so that the default behavior is not changed. Thoughts?
>
> - Beth
> _______________________________________________
> evaluation mailing list
> evaluation at collab.sakaiproject.org
> http://collab.sakaiproject.org/mailman/listinfo/evaluation
>
> TO UNSUBSCRIBE: send email to evaluation-unsubscribe at collab.sakaiproject.org with a subject of "unsubscribe"
>



-- 
Aaron Zeckoski - Software Engineer - http://tinyurl.com/azprofile


More information about the evaluation mailing list